Ticket: DIAG-412 — Undo/redo desync in FlowSketch canvas

Severity: High. Affects the 3.2 release cut.

Repro steps:
1. Open a new diagram, drop two nodes, connect them.
2. Delete the connector, then press undo twice.
3. Press redo once — the connector reappears attached to the wrong node.

Expected: redo restores the exact prior state. Actual: edge endpoints swap. Verified on the Bramhold staging cluster by Tessa from platform QA. To query the history service during triage, authenticate with the token below.

login token, yajeg-fawif: eyJhbGciOiJIUzI1NiIsInR5cCI6IkpXVCJ9.eyJzdWIiOiIEdPQYnZXaZIn0.HSRTnYZBx0Qc

**Q4 Planning Note — FX Hedging (for the incoming director)**

Quick orientation: Marlowe & Finch historically hedged about 60% of projected krona exposure, but the Treasury group at our Vetterby office is pushing to move to 80% given swings on the Ostmark contracts. Forward rates look workable through Q2. We've penciled in a decision point at the January planning call, pending your sign-off. Nothing is locked yet, so you have room to steer. The working recommendation is set out in the confidential note below.

confidential, kagaf-faduf: Headcount on the Ralix team goes from 5 to 117 by the end of November. Gross margin on Ralix came in at 12 percent against a plan of 10 percent.

Subject: DR Drill — Timezone Handling in Report Exports

Team, during next Thursday's disaster-recovery drill for the Lanthorn reporting stack, we'll validate that exported reports preserve correct UTC offsets after failover to the Quillmere site. Past drills revealed that the export scheduler silently reverted to server-local time, shifting nightly reports by five hours. Please verify the tz database version on both clusters before cutover. To unlock the sealed drill credentials store, use the passphrase recorded below.

vault phrase of tagag-fawef = lammir-ulaiel-oliax-belox-eliox-ulaok-gilael-norys-holox-fenir